/*
 * Decode a BER Tag from the given buffer.  Error is
 * flagged if the tag is too long or if a read error occurs.
 */
AsnTag
BDecTag (BUF_TYPE  b, AsnLen &bytesDecoded, ENV_TYPE env)
{
    AsnTag tagId;
    AsnTag tmpTagId;
    unsigned i;

    tagId = ((AsnTag) b.GetByte()) << ((sizeof (AsnTag)-1) *8);
    bytesDecoded++;

    /* check if long tag format (ie code > 31) */
    if ((tagId & (((AsnTag) 0x1f) << ((sizeof (AsnTag)-1)*8))) == (((AsnTag)0x1f) << ((sizeof (AsnTag)-1)*8)))
    {
        i = 2;
        do
        {
            tmpTagId = (AsnTag) b.GetByte();
            tagId |= (tmpTagId << ((sizeof (AsnTag)-i)*8));
            bytesDecoded++;
            i++;
        }
        while ((tmpTagId & (AsnTag)0x80) && (i <= sizeof (AsnTag)));

        /*
         * check for too long a tag
         */
        if (i > (sizeof (AsnTag)+1))
        {
            Asn1Error << "BDecTag: ERROR - tag value overflow" << endl;
			#if SNACC_EXCEPTION_ENABLE
			SnaccExcep::throwMe(-21);
			#else
            longjmp (env, -21);
			#endif
        }
    }

    if (b.ReadError())
    {
        Asn1Error << "BDecTag: ERROR - decoded past the end of data" << endl;
		#if SNACC_EXCEPTION_ENABLE
		SnaccExcep::throwMe(-22);
		#else
        longjmp (env, -22);
		#endif
    }

    return tagId;

} /* BDecTag */
